An archaeological watching brief at St Mary’s Church, Church Hill, Lawford, Tendring, Essex, February 2009
by Donald Shimmin

Date report completed: August 2009
Location: Lawford
Map reference(s): TM 0891 3157
File size: 1981 kb
Project type: Watching brief
Significance of the results: *
Keywords: church, listed building, medieval wall foundation, robber trench, septaria, post-hole, human bone, animal bone, pottery

Summary. Archaeological remains uncovered during the installation of an underfloor heating system in the nave and north aisle of St Mary’s Church, Church Hill, Lawford, Tendring, Essex included medieval foundations, as well as several post-holes, a post-pad, and some disarticulated human remains.
